We are seeking a Sr. Battery Application Engineer to join our fuel cell electric heavy duty truck team at our Global Innovation Center in Bolingbrook, IL. The Sr. Battery Application Engineer will work with the truck engineering team to define battery specifications, test validations, to ensure product performance, robustness, and safety. The Sr. Battery Application Engineer is expected to demonstrate excellence in their respective fields, to possess the ability to learn quickly and to strive for perfection within a fast-paced environment.


RESPONSIBILITIES:
Work with the heavy duty truck build team by providing battery solutions on applications and technical concerns
Act as a Subject Matter Expert on battery products and the related applications
Identify lithium-ion battery technologies including chemistry/cell/pack; working with the Truck Engineering Team in the development and / or enhancements of the specifications of Hyzon Battery Products to support truck build
Initiate pack tests, monitor and maintain test integrity
Provide technical expertise for developing the appropriate tests
Collect, organize, process, and analyze large quantities of cell and pack test data to evaluate performance.
Assist Engineering, Manufacturing and QC departments with testing; to ensure that products meet the truck build expectations, within the agreed deadlines.
Write application notes and technical solutions, as required.
Up to 20% domestic and international travel may be expected for this position



REQUIRED QUALIFICATIONS:
Bachelor's degree in electrical engineering, Mechatronics Engineering or related field (Master's preferred)
3+ years hands-on experience in application experience in batteries
Experience in pack design parameters and critical process parameters
Experience in battery pack tests for validation of performance, reliability, and safety, along with battery test conditions/requirements
Experience with automotive applications, including design, measurement and instrumentation, controls
Understanding of Hybrid Battery and Hybrid Vehicle operations
Ability to work non-standard hours to collaborate with suppliers in different time zones
Excellent teamwork, communication and interpersonal skills
High level understanding of hardware and software design and failure modes in electronic modules
Strong communication and organizational skills
Problem-solving skills involving complex systems
Proficient in MS Office



PREFERRED QUALIFICATIONS:
3+ years Project Management experience
Knowledge of hybrid/electric vehicle configurations and controls
Understanding of operation and power electronic controls of (BMS) Battery Monitoring System, DCDC, Charger and Motor Inverter
Knowledge of vehicle serial data communications (CAN(SAE J1939), LIN, Ethernet) and electrical architectures
Knowledge of mechatronics, microcontroller architectures, memory technologies, and programming
Knowledge of automotive functional safety (ISO26262) standards
Experience using Catia V5/V6 or similar tools
Experience with electrical and EMC testing
